Abstract
A kind of multistage outer ring member combinational processing method of obturaging, belongs to Machining Technology field.The invention provides one and can ensure that outer ring member of obturaging is after repeatedly installing and removing, suface processing quality and the conforming multistage outer ring member combinational processing method of obturaging of precision; This combinational processing method can solve the processing problems of multistage outer ring member of obturaging, and easy to operate, processing is simple.A kind of multistage outer ring member combinational processing method of obturaging, comprises the steps: step one: be placed on base by connection housing, and fixing, and the madial wall of described connection housing is provided with the mounting groove of several outer obturage ring member and links continuously; Step 2: alternately install outer obturage ring member and link successively in the mounting groove connecting housing, until outer ring member and the link obturaged at different levels installs; Step 3: the part after combination being installed is put into process equipment and processed.

Technical field
The invention belongs to Machining Technology field, particularly relate to a kind of multistage outer ring member combinational processing method of obturaging.
Background technique
At present, in aeroengine field of machining, the processing of ring member of obturaging outward all adopts the processing method of ring member of obturaging outside single-stage, and the application example of this processing method is a lot; And the processing method of multistage outer ring member of obturaging almost does not have.To obturage outside single-stage processing method complex operation, the processed complex of ring member, and be difficult to ensure that outer ring member of obturaging is after repeatedly mounting or dismounting, the conformity of suface processing quality and precision.
And the processing of multistage outer ring member of obturaging is development trend from now on, the processing method therefore exploring a kind of multistage outer ring member of obturaging is imperative.

Embodiment
Below in conjunction with the drawings and specific embodiments, the present invention is described in further detail.
A kind of multistage outer ring member combinational processing method of obturaging, as shown in Figure 1 and Figure 2, comprises the steps:
Step one: connection housing 4 is placed on base 2, and fixing, the madial wall of described connection housing 4 is provided with the mounting groove 13 of several outer obturage ring member and links continuously;
Step 2: be out of shape to prevent connecting housing 4, the upper end of described connection housing 4 is fixed on support 1;
Step 3: alternately install outer obturage ring member and link successively in the mounting groove 13 connecting housing 4, until outer ring member and the link obturaged at different levels installs, its concrete installation steps are as follows:
Steps A: ring member 5 of obturaging outside the first order is arranged in mounting groove 13, make to obturage outside the first order ring member 5 lower end U-type groove 9 be connected housing 4 and be connected, to obturage outside the first order mounting plate 10 of ring member 5 upper end, be fixed on by the draw-in groove 11 of first order link 6 lower end in side's mounting groove 13 mounted thereto and connect on housing 4;
Step B: the clamp 12 of first order link 6 upper end, being fixed on by the U-type groove 9 of ring member 7 lower end of obturaging outside the second level in side's mounting groove 13 mounted thereto connects on housing 4, to obturage outside the second level mounting plate 10 of ring member 7 upper end, be fixed on by the draw-in groove 11 of second level link 8 lower end in side's mounting groove 13 mounted thereto and connect on housing 4;
Step C: repeat step B until outer ring member and the link obturaged at different levels installs;
Step 4: pull down support 1;
Step 5: being out of shape to prevent connecting housing 4, installing cranse 3 inside the upper end connecting housing 4;
Step 6: process equipment put into by the part after combination being installed;
Step 7: setting processing parameter, processes.
The described outer equal upper end of ring member of obturaging has mounting plate, and lower end has U-type groove.
The equal upper end of described link has clamp, and lower end has draw-in groove.
